Nakol Art by Natalia Kolpakova, Opera, 100% Silk Scarf, 2023

About the Item

Nakol Art is an ironic intellectual, narrative, Ukrainian brand. The prints, on the basis of which the fabric for the collection is created, are independent author's works with a pronounced fantastic plot. Each illustration is painstakingly drawn by hand, sometimes taking up to six weeks to print a single design on the finest silk, These are large silk scarves that can be both an interior item and an accessory Fantasy on the theme of Chinese opera with familiar dogs as bright characteristic characters. Authenticity Guaranteed, made in Ukraine by Natalia Kolpakova, plump hand-rolled edges the designer’s Signature all worked into the design The scarf is in new condition unworn, boxed The scarf is 98cm x 98 cm 450 A strong spring wind has swept through the city, causing all of the buildings to bend and sway in a graceful, almost dance-like manner.
